Chocolate Pear Clafoutis
 
Makes 1 (9½-inch) cake
Ingredients
  • 1 cup (240 grams) heavy whipping cream, warmed
  • 3 large eggs (150 grams)
  • ½ cup (63 grams) all-purpose flour
  • ½ cup (85 grams) 63% cacao dark chocolate chips, melted
  • ⅓ cup (67 grams) gran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on (4 grams) almond extract
  • ⅛ teaspoon kosher salt
  • Poached Pears (recipe follows)
  • Garnish: confectioners’ sugar
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(180°C). Lightly spray a 9½-inch enamel-coated cast-iron baking dish or skillet with cooking spray.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together warm cream, eggs, flour, melted chocolate, granulated sugar, almond extract, and salt. Let stand for 10 minutes.
  3. Pour half of batter (about 1½ cups) into prepared dish.
  4. Bake for 10 minutes. Pour remaining batter into dish, and top with 3 sliced Poached Pear halves. (You will have 1 pear half left over.) Fan pears, letting stems join in center. Bake until soft and set in center, about 30 minutes more. Let cool for 20 minutes before serving. Dust with confectioners’ sugar, if desired.
